Originally released in 1981 on Light Records, the album focuses on relationships. "Mommy Don't Love Daddy Anymore"
offers social commentary on the painful realities of the American culture of divorce. "The Chair" offers a troubling
statement of how a person with physical disabilities responds to being a target for social pity. While "The Crossing"
describes the self-denial necessary to achieve emotional peace. And as hard hitting as the band is lyrically, they rip
just as hard musically. It's because of albums like Mommy. that Resurrection Band offers the very definition of
